The Jammy Patch

Wake up to spectacular vistas of the Cumbrian Fells, a sliver of Morecambe Bay shimmering in the south, rolling emerald-hued fields at The Jammy Patch, a splendid site nestled in a beautiful part of the Lake District. The site is an excellent base for both action-packed days out, exploring the adventures of the Lake District, or idle days lounging on the site, book in hand. Wake up at your pace to the relaxing trills of birdsong carrying across the rolling landscape, and step outside your tent to let the stunning natural beauty soothe the mind and soul. Much wildlife is visible on the site, and there is a smattering of local light pollution, ensuring a clear view of the sparkling night sky. There are no more than tent pitches on the site, providing guests with ample room to stretch out and unwind. Cold showers are available on the premises, and there are many health benefits, including improved circulation and strengthened immunity, so go ahead and dispel any initial nervousness. The freshwater is spring-fed and chemical-free. A camper’s tea room is equipped with a chest freezer, a dining area, a charging place for phones, a tea and coffee making area, and plenty of local information on the nearby points of interest. Sorry, no pets are allowed.
